Accessible from the south via the A27 Motorway (Venice-Belluno) and from the north via the SS49 of the Val Pusteria from the Bressanone exit of the A22 Motorway (Modena-Brenner)
The nearest train station to San Vito di Cadore is in Calalzo. From there, Dolomitibus coaches will take you to San Vito di Cadore. A Dolomitibus stop is located near the butcher shop, on the main road.
The airports of Venice and Treviso are 136 and 125 km away from San Vito di Cadore, respectively.
